The Indian Hotels Company Limited (IHCL) Company CyberSecurity Posture
ihcltata.comThe Indian Hotels Company Limited (IHCL) and its subsidiaries bring together a stellar ensemble of brands and ventures, masterfully combining the warmth of Indian hospitality with unparalleled global excellence. At the forefront is Taj, an iconic brand for the world’s most discerning travellers, recognised not only as India’s Strongest Brand across all sectors for an unprecedented fourth time but also as the World’s Strongest Hotel Brand for the third consecutive year in 2024 by Brand Finance. Complementing this legacy are other IHCL brands - SeleQtions, a handpicked collection of distinctive hotels; Gateway Hotels and Resorts, that offer culturally infused spaces that echo the essence of their destinations; Vivanta, a sophisticated portfolio of upscale hotels that celebrate the art of living; Ginger, a trailblazer in the lean luxe segment; Tree of Life, a boutique collection of resorts in offbeat destinations, where nature meets luxury, and Amã stays & trails, a charming portfolio of private bungalows and villas set in picturesque locales. Founded by the visionary Jamsetji Tata, the esteemed founder of the Tata Group, IHCL unveiled its flagship property, The Taj Mahal Palace, in Bombay in 1903. Today, IHCL commands an illustrious portfolio of more than 335 hotels in over 150 locations, spanning four continents and 12 countries. As the leader in market capitalisation within India’s hospitality industry, IHCL is prominently listed on both the BSE and NSE, reinforcing its position as a global hospitality titan.

Angular is a development platform for building mobile and desktop web applications using TypeScript/JavaScript and other languages. Prior to versions 19.2.16, 20.3.14, and 21.0.1, there is a XSRF token leakage via protocol-relative URLs in angular HTTP clients. The vulnerability is a Credential Leak by App Logic that leads to the unauthorized disclosure of the Cross-Site Request Forgery (XSRF) token to an attacker-controlled domain. Angular's HttpClient has a built-in XSRF protection mechanism that works by checking if a request URL starts with a protocol (http:// or https://) to determine if it is cross-origin. If the URL starts with protocol-relative URL (//), it is incorrectly treated as a same-origin request, and the XSRF token is automatically added to the X-XSRF-TOKEN header. This issue has been patched in versions 19.2.16, 20.3.14, and 21.0.1. A workaround for this issue involves avoiding using protocol-relative URLs (URLs starting with //) in HttpClient requests. All backend communication URLs should be hardcoded as relative paths (starting with a single /) or fully qualified, trusted absolute URLs.
Forge (also called `node-forge`) is a native implementation of Transport Layer Security in JavaScript. An Uncontrolled Recursion vulnerability in node-forge versions 1.3.1 and below enables remote, unauthenticated attackers to craft deep ASN.1 structures that trigger unbounded recursive parsing. This leads to a Denial-of-Service (DoS) via stack exhaustion when parsing untrusted DER inputs. This issue has been patched in version 1.3.2.
Forge (also called `node-forge`) is a native implementation of Transport Layer Security in JavaScript. An Integer Overflow vulnerability in node-forge versions 1.3.1 and below enables remote, unauthenticated attackers to craft ASN.1 structures containing OIDs with oversized arcs. These arcs may be decoded as smaller, trusted OIDs due to 32-bit bitwise truncation, enabling the bypass of downstream OID-based security decisions. This issue has been patched in version 1.3.2.
Suricata is a network IDS, IPS and NSM engine developed by the OISF (Open Information Security Foundation) and the Suricata community. Prior to versions 7.0.13 and 8.0.2, working with large buffers in Lua scripts can lead to a stack overflow. Users of Lua rules and output scripts may be affected when working with large buffers. This includes a rule passing a large buffer to a Lua script. This issue has been patched in versions 7.0.13 and 8.0.2. A workaround for this issue involves disabling Lua rules and output scripts, or making sure limits, such as stream.depth.reassembly and HTTP response body limits (response-body-limit), are set to less than half the stack size.
Suricata is a network IDS, IPS and NSM engine developed by the OISF (Open Information Security Foundation) and the Suricata community. In versions from 8.0.0 to before 8.0.2, a NULL dereference can occur when the entropy keyword is used in conjunction with base64_data. This issue has been patched in version 8.0.2. A workaround involves disabling rules that use entropy in conjunction with base64_data.
